蓉杠学习网

学习python的出路,学python前途

大家好,今天小编关注到一个比较意思的话题,就是关于学习python的出路的问题,于是小编就整理了4个相关介绍学习Python的出路的解答,让我们一起看看吧。

  1. 学Python有前途么?
  2. python就业前景?
  3. python职业发展方向有哪些,各有什么优劣?
  4. 近几年热火的Python语言,你认为Python可以干什么?

学Python有前途么?

学Python当然有前途!Python是一种功能强大且易于学习的编程语言,被广泛应用于网页开发数据分析人工智能领域。随着互联网的不断发展,Python的需求量也在逐渐增加。因此,掌握Python技能非常前景的!

python就业前景

就业前景不错。Python 是当下最火的编程语言之一。对于许多未曾涉足计算机编程的领域的人来说, 深入地掌握 Python 是十分重要的,掌握后就业前景一片光明。

python职业发展方向哪些,各有什么优劣?

Python最近几年伴随着大数据的发展,得到越来越多的重视,很多程序员都转向Python开发。Python主要的方向是web开发和大数据相关开发(比如数据分析、机器学习等方面)。

先说一下Python的web开发方向,Python最初的使用基本上都集中在web开发领域,得益于Python的简单易学以及良好的格式规范,在web开发领域一直处于和javaphp三足鼎立的局面。和国内大部分web开发***用j***a和php不同,国外的很多机构组织都***用python来进行web开发。在美国和加拿大很多程序员都使用Python进行web应用开发(数据来源于我在国外工作和学习的学生,他们所在的公司大量使用python语言)。当然,国内也有不少使用python进行web开发的公司。

用Python进行web开发的特点是开发速度快、开发周期短、调整方便(极大地安慰了程序员)、强大的库支持(Python就赢在了库上)。很多人说Python程序员就像在拷贝别人的代码一样,这种体会只有使用过的人才了解。曾经有人开玩笑的说:如果有一种语言可以安慰程序员脆弱的心灵,那么这个语言一定是Python。看一个输出的例子,对比下j***a的实现

当然,缺点就是速度慢(相对于j***a来说颇为明显),这个是Python语言无法回避的硬伤。很多web应用在初期都使用python快速构建,确定方案后再使用j***a重写,还有混合Python和其他多种语言共同提供解决方案,所以也把Python称为“胶水语言”(当褒义词听)。

Python语言的另一个主要方向就是大数据分析领域以及现在正火热的机器学习领域。由于Python提供了强大的numpy库,使得很多复杂的机器学习算法使用python来构建,就短短几十行,笔者深有体会!我初期就是***用j***a语言做kNN算法和朴素贝叶斯等算法的实现,后来实在受不了j***a的繁琐,改用Python以后,虽然运行速度明显变慢,但是我感觉不用把时间浪费在算法实现上了。尤其是matplotlib库对各种算法的图形绘制支持,让你一下节省的大量的时间,我现在甚至都爱上这门语言了。看一个使用kNN算法的实验(部分代码参考Machine Learning in Action):

由于python是最近几年突然大流行起来,很多人以为它很年轻,其实它比j***a还要出现的早一些,是上世纪90年代初期的语言。python有很强大的生命力原因之一就是它够简答,因为没有人喜欢复杂。在大数据、机器学习的推动下,Python未来一定会得到更多的应用,所以学习python是个不错的选择

近几年热火的Python语言,你认为Python可以干什么?

在这个信息爆炸的时代,Python语言是越来越火,所以学习Python的人也是越来越多的,那么很多人就想问Python到底可以做什么呢?

Python的用途是非常广的,Python可以用来web应用开发、网络爬虫、人工智能、数据分析、游戏开发、网站开发、小程序开发等等。

在这里我推荐大家看高淇老师的Python400集(大家可以在百战程序员或者尚学堂的***上免费领取资料),高淇老师拥有很多年的教学经验,经验是非常丰富的,讲解的内容也是通俗易懂的,非常适合学习Python的同学们。

Python相对于别的编程语言来说是比较简单的,但是毕竟是[_a***_]编程语言,所以我建议大家跟着高淇老师一起系统的学习,这样会很快入门Python的。

想要学习Python的小伙伴们记得去百战程序员或者尚学堂的***上免费领取呦!

1、web应用开发

网站后端程序员:使用它单间网站,后台服务比较容易维护。

类似平台如:Gmail、Youtube、知乎、豆瓣

2、网络爬虫

爬虫是属于运营的比较多的一个场景吧, 爬虫获取处理大量信息:批量下载美剧、运行投资策略、爬合适房源、从各大网站爬取商品折扣信息,比较获取最优选择;对社交网络上发言进行收集分类,生成情绪地图,分析语言习惯;爬取网易音乐某一类歌曲的所有评论,生成词云;按条件筛选获得豆瓣的电影书籍信息并生成表格等。

3、AI 人工智能 与机器学习

现在的人工智能非常的火爆,各种培训班都在疯狂打广告招生.机器学习,尤其是现在火爆的深度学习,其工具框架大都提供了Python接口。Python在科学计算领域一直有着较好的声誉,其简洁清晰的语法以及丰富的计算工具,深受此领域开发者喜爱。

4、数据分析

一般我们用爬虫爬到了大量的数据之后,我们需要处理数据用来分析,不然爬虫白爬了,我们最终的目的就是分析数据,Python在这方面关于数据分析的库也是非常的丰富的,各种图形分析图等 都可以做出来。也是非常的方便。“大数据”分析中涉及到的分布式计算、数据可视化数据库操作等,Python中都有成熟的模块可以选择完成其功能。

到此,以上就是小编对于学习python的出路的问题就介绍到这了,希望介绍关于学习python的出路的4点解答对大家有用。

[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。 转载请注明出处:http://www.rongung.com/post/23992.html

分享:
扫描分享到社交APP